Antique Engraving - Karl Reiss - Detter Warra, Caves of Ellora in India - E5 "Bryum Fontanum""Detter Warra ( Caves of Ellora in Indien)" This beautiful antique engraving was created by Karl Reiss, a 19th century German artist known for his landscapes. The engraving was published in Germany around 1850. Karl Reiss was a 19th century German artist whose engravings often depicted natural scenes with high precision and artistic skill.
